Warsaw, September 3 - Neftegaz.RU. The United States, Poland and Ukraine have signed a trilateral MoU aimed at securing the energy supplies of Poland and Ukraine with LNG from the US, Emerging Europe reported.
“One of the steps in this direction will be to adjust the supply of liquefied gas through Poland. For this purpose, a specialised interconnector will be built to unite the gas transport systems of Ukraine and the EU,” Danylyuk said.
According to Niamski, Poland would be able to transfer 6 billion cu m of gas to Ukraine from 2021. The current capacity is 1.5 billion cu m.
